Build seed specifying series of $RANDOM results

Note: Many $functions have been deprecated in favor of Object Oriented methods. The OO equivalent for the $Random_Seed function is the RandomNumberGenerator class.

This function sets a %variable or IMAGE item to a value that can be used by $Random, so that the series of numbers returned by $Random is reproducible.

$Random_Seed accepts two required arguments and returns zero.

Syntax

%result = $Random_Seed(%seed, seed_value)

Syntax terms

%result A zero, which indicates success.

If any argument is invalid or omitted, the request is cancelled.

%seed A %variable or IMAGE item to be set to a random number seed. This argument must be a string of length at least 144. %seed is initialized for a series of $Random results that depends on seed_value.
seed_value A number that determines the $Random series. This argument must be greater than or equal to -1,000,000,000 and less than or equal to 1,000,000,000.
